Kyrie Irving Bio, Life, and Career:

Kyrie Andrew Irving is an American professional basketball player who now works for the Dallas Mavericks of the National Basketball Association (NBA). His Lakota name, éla, literally means “Little Mountain,” and he was born on March 23, 1992. Following his selection by the Cleveland Cavaliers with the first overall pick in the 2011 NBA draft, he was honored with the title of Rookie of the Year by the league. He has been selected for the All-Star Game eight times and has been named to the All-NBA Team three times. In 2016, he helped the Cavaliers win the NBA title. Irving is largely regarded as one of the top players of all time in terms of his ability to handle the ball.

Before joining the Cavaliers in 2011, Irving was a member of the NCAA basketball team known as the Duke Blue Devils. The Most Valuable Player title, which is given out at the All-Star Game, went to him in 2014. Irving kicked off the Cavaliers’ incredible comeback against the Golden State Warriors in the 2016 NBA Finals by sinking the game-winning three-point field goal that ultimately won them the championship. Irving made it to another final in 2017, but this time he asked to be traded, which led to him being sent to the Boston Celtics.

He spent the first two years of his career with the Boston Celtics before becoming a free agent in 2019 and signing with the Brooklyn Nets. Irving had been a member of the Nets for four years prior to his trade request, which resulted in his move to the Mavericks in 2023. In addition, he has competed for the United States national basketball team, with whom he helped the squad win the FIBA Basketball World Cup in 2014 and the Olympic gold medal in 2016. In February 2020, he was selected by the members of the National Basketball Players Association to take the place of Pau Gasol as one of the seven vice presidents of the organization.

Irving has been a proponent of a wide variety of conspiracy theories during the course of his career. Because he refused to obtain the COVID-19 vaccine, he missed the entirety of the 2021–2022 NBA season and was suspended from the league. Antisemitic attitudes have been attributed to certain of these conspiracies, such as tweeting a link to the movie Hebrews to Negroes: Wake Up Black America.

He has penned, directed, and performed in a series of commercials playing the part of “Uncle Drew,” which was adapted into a full-length feature film in 2018. In the film Kickin’ It (2012), he played the role of himself, and he has also provided his voice for the films We Bare Bears (2016) and Family Guy (2018). Drederick Teague, the man’s father, participated in collegiate basketball at Boston University alongside Shawn Teague, who is also the father of Jeff and Marquis Teague.

After graduating from college, Irving’s dad made the trip to Australia so he could play basketball professionally with the Bulleen Boomers in the Southern East Australian Basketball League (SEABL). Before moving to the United States when he was just two years old, Irving and his family resided in the area of Kew, which is located in Melbourne, Australia. He was born in the United States but also holds Australian citizenship. Irving was instructed not to use his left hand while he attended a Catholic elementary school in 1996, despite the fact that he was born with a dominant left hand.

When he was four years old, his mother, who was African American and Lakota, passed away from an illness. Drederick, along with the assistance of Irving’s aunts, was responsible for raising him. Shetellia Riley, Kyrie Irving’s current agent as of March 2022, was Irving’s stepmother when Irving’s father remarried in 2004. Irving has his membership in the Standing Rock Sioux Tribe officially recognized.

Irving spent much of his childhood in West Orange, New Jersey, and it was there that he became a fan of his father’s adult basketball league. After participating in a game at Continental Airlines Arena while on a school trip in the fourth grade, he vowed to himself that he would one day play in the National Basketball Association. “I will play in the NBA, I promise.” Irving was able to spend a lot of time in Boston because of his father’s ties to Boston University. While there, he participated in the basketball skills camp that BU offered.

Irving stated that he was offered a scholarship to Boston University by the head coach at the time, Dennis Wolff, when he was in the fifth grade. When Irving was a young man, he was a member of the Road Runners team that competed in the Amateur Athletic Union (AAU). During his freshman and sophomore years of high school, Irving was a member of the Montclair Kimberley Academy football team. He became only the second player in the history of the school to score 1,000 points. He also had a scoring average of 26.5 points, 10.3 assists, 4.8 rebounds, and 3.6 steals.

During his sophomore season, he led MKA to the New Jersey Prep ‘B’ state championship for the very first time. At the end of that school year, he decided that he needed a more difficult academic environment, so he switched to St. Patrick High School. As a result of the transfer, he was required to sit out the first thirty days of St. Patrick’s season. Michael Kidd-Gilchrist, who was widely regarded as one of the finest players in the class of 2011, was a teammate of Irving’s at St. Patrick, where Irving was a player.
